When and Where
Battle of Eylau began on February 7, 1807[8]. It ended on February 8, 1807[9]. The location of it was Kaliningrad[5]. It is in the country of Kingdom of Prussia[3].
Context
Battle of Eylau is part of Napoleonic Wars[6]. Its instance of is recorded as battle[4].
